VIRTUAL REALITY: LIQUID IMAGE.

Two MRG2 head mounted displays with controller, 1994, Winnipeg, fiberglas and foam with LCD screen, metal HMD control box, cables.

Winnipeg-based Liquid Image Corporation formed in 1992 to produce commercially-available HMDs for military, scientific and entertainment purposes. The first product offered was the MRG2 which had a monocular 5.7 inch LCD display and was considered one of the better units at that time. They are considered to have sold well at the original price of $6,800, making over $1,100,000 with the product. Still, that comes to well under 200 units, which accounts for their rarity on the market.
